Floral Fridy Spanner Christmas card


I love CRAFT ROULETTE because it teaches me to go outside my comfort zone. This week the wheel stopped on a fun fold card called a Spanner card. It has three folds for the recipient to open. This is what the card looks like when you take it out of the envelope. Pretty.

P.S. CRAFT ROULETTE Airs on YouTube every Friday night at 7:10 EST. Here are the details in case you’re interested in checking it out. 

So the border on the bottom is made up of a horizontal strip of Sizzix opulent paper. Layered on top of it is a border from an old paper pack by Die Cuts with a View. The doily in the center is by Stampin Up. It’s hard to see but I adhered tiny red flowers behind the green flower that form a wreath on top of the doily. All flowers are by Prima.


Next, you open the card and you see an embossing folder by Darice and the wreath on top by Jolee’s. It was placed on the back of the white tag to cover it up. 


On the last page/ panel, I added red opulent paper on both sides. When I did that I accidentally bent the paper so I added a sticker by EK Success to cover it up. 
I put a vertical border strip by Die Cuts with a View on the left of the white cardstock and finished with a sentiment by Stampendous.


. I’d never heard of a spanner card so I went to Split Coast Stampers for a tutorial. Tada!
